Posted: I learned a new wicking technique for fire fingers and fire fans and any smaller wicked implement. If you take a cotton ball or two and wrap them around the implement and then wrap the kevlar around that it helps them to burn longer. The cotton soaks up the fuel and then feeds it to the kevlar wicking. IT's awesome!!
